The major mutagenic base lesion in DNA caused by exposure to reactive oxygen species is 8-hydroxy-guanine (8-oxo-7,8-dihydroguanine). In bacteria and Saccharomyces cerevisiae, this damaged base is excised by a DNA glycosylase with an associated lyase activity for chain cleavage.
